House Session - May 18, 1988

CR, pp. H3355-H3398. The House passed H.R. 4586, making appropriations for military construction for the Department of Defense during the fiscal year ending September 30, 1989. The House also passed H.R. 3193, to provide for the aquisition and publication of data about "hate crimes", crimes that show prejudice based on race, religion, homosexuality, or ethnicity.
